Duties and responsibilities related to the Spa Manager role:
- Develop and implement the overall spa strategy, including its service menu, pricing, and wellness concepts, to align with the hotel's luxury positioning.
- Prepare and manage the annual spa budget, closely monitoring revenues, labor costs, and operational expenses to maximize profitability.
- Lead, recruit, train, and manage the performance of the entire spa team, including therapists, receptionists, and attendants, to ensure exceptional service.
- Drive spa revenue by developing and executing marketing promotions, managing guest memberships, and motivating the team to achieve retail sales targets.
- Oversee all daily operations, ensuring the spa's ambiance, cleanliness, and service standards are impeccably maintained at all times.
- Manage guest relations, personally handling any escalated feedback or complaints to ensure guest satisfaction and loyalty.
- Control all spa inventory, from professional treatment products to retail items, managing stock levels, placing orders, and conducting regular audits.
- Ensure the spa is in full compliance with all local health, safety, and licensing regulations.
- Stay current with industry trends, introducing new treatments, wellness technologies, and products to keep the spa competitive.
